    Abstract: In order to drive connectors relatively to mating connectors in a housing for connection and disconnection of the connectors with the mating connectors, the connectors have projections thereon which projects outside of the housing when received in the housing, and a slider is slidably mounted on the housing and having a groove with a cam portion for receiving the projection. When the slider is pulled or pushed, the projection is driven by the cam portion of the groove to drive the connectors. Partitions are mounted in the housing to partition an inner space of the housing into a plurality of rooms for accommodating the connectors so as to separate between adjacent connectors by the partition. Each of the partition has engaging projections engaged with engaging holes formed in the housing wall. One of the engaging holes is registry with the groove of the slider so that the corresponding one of the engaging projection is also received in the groove at the projecting end through the engaging hole.

    Abstract: There is provided an insertion and withdrawal connector apparatus in which a plurality of connectors can move only in a range of capable of engaging and separating with and from a plurality of mating connectors within a connector receiving body. A connector receiving body (1) has a pair of parallel frames (3), a pair of frame blocks (4) positioned at both end portions, and a plurality of partition members (5). One connector (10) and one mating connector are received in each of a plurality of space portions, that is, receiving chambers partitioned by a pair of frames, a pair of frame blocks, and a plurality of partition members. Each of the partition members has a pair of lances (5f, 5g) having a spring characteristic and each of the connectors has a pair of interlocking groove portions (10g) on both side surfaces.

    Abstract: A right-angle connector unit used for electrical and removable connection between first and second printed circuit boards (600, 700), which comprises two right-angle connectors (100, 200) of printed circuit boards having base portions to be mounted to the first and the second printed circuit boards, vertical portions, and contacts of conductor patterns extending in parallel with each other between the base portions and the vertical portions and having different lengths, and a cable connector (400) having a flexible flat cable connecting between the vertical portions of the two right-angle connectors in a state where the flexible flat cable is twisted by an angle of 180 degree along a longitudinal direction thereof, the flexible flat cable having conductors which are equal to each other in length.

    Abstract: In a zero insertion force connector for flexible circuit boards, there are a housing, plural flexible circuit boards in multiple rows, an insulator holding the flexible circuit boards and displaceable in perpendicular to the flexible circuit boards in the housing, a counterpart insulator having plural pairs of broader counterpart contacts than thickness of the flexible circuit boards, and a driving member for displacing the insulator so as to incline the flexible circuit boards. When the driving member is operated, the insulator presses the flexible circuit boards. Then the flexible circuit boards incline, and connect the counterpart contacts respectively.

    Abstract: In an electrical connector wherein a cover insulator with mount of an LSI package is moved in a predetermined direction relative to a base insulator supporting a contact element in a contact hole so as to move a package pin in the contact hole toward a contact portion of the contact element to thereby bring the package pin into contact with the contact portion, the contact portion is a plate with an L-shape slit and having two finger portions to provide a two-point contact with the package pin and is elastically deflected by an inner projection on an inner wall to be preloaded to thereby reduce a force for bringing the package pin into contact with the contact portion but without reduction of contact pressure.

    Abstract: In a waterproof case in which a hood (1) contains a connector (P) to prevent the connector from being exposed to water, a cap (4) is for closing an opening portion 10a of the hood and has an end which is rotatably held to the hood through a mounting linkage (5) so that the opening portion can be opened and closed one at a time. A lever (6) is rotatably mounted to the hood at an end thereof. A locking linkage (7) is rotatably mounted at an end thereof to an intermediate portion which is between both ends of the lever. When the lever is rotated by operating the other end with the other end of the locking linkage engaged with the other end of the cap in the state of closing the opening portion, the cap is kept to a condition in which the opening portion is closed.

    Abstract: For electrically connecting a conductor pattern (25) printed on a surface of a flexible insulator sheet (23) to a circuit board (13), an insulating resilient piece (33) is attached to the opposite surface of the flexible sheet and obliquely projects from said opposite surface. A connecting member (15) having a contact (17) to be electrically connected to the circuit board has an insulator block (16) having a receiving hole (18) for receiving the flexible sheet and the resilient piece together. The contact is exposed in the receiving hole so that the contact is brought into contact with the conductor pattern of the flexible sheet when a projecting portion of the resilient piece is pressed towards the flexible sheet received in the receiving hole by an actuating member (31, 39, 41). By the use of the connecting arrangement, a multi-row connector (11) is assembled which is for establishing electric connection to the connecting member as a paired connector.

    Abstract: An electrical connector having a cap rotatable by a link mechanism, there are a connector housing, a first link having a symmetrical structure of both sides of the connector housing and pivoted at the connector housing, a second link having a symmetrical structure of both sides of the connector housing and pivoted at the first link, a cap pivoted at the second link, a sealing member installed at circumference of the cap or a connector on the connector housing, and wherein at least one of the first link and the second link is made of a one piece member. The cap is fitted to a top of the connector housing, and covers the connector to lead into a waterproof state. When an operator pushes up a handle of the second link by his finger, the first link and the second link rotate. Then the cap takes off from the top of the connector housing, and so the connector is ready for electrical connection.
